The House passed a 45-day clean extension of Section 702 of FISA — the government's warrantless surveillance authority — after the Senate failed to accept the House's long-term extension of the program. Why it matters: The national security tool won't lapse Thursday night, but lawmakers are punting another thorny fight just weeks down the road. - A group of lawmakers has dug in on demanding warrant requirements be attached to the bill despite leadership's resistance. - Thursday's vote was 261-111. The bill now heads to the president's desk for his signature. The House of Representatives has narrowly passed a Senate-approved spending bill to fund most of the Department of Homeland Security (DHS) through September, ending a 76-day shutdown.
House lawmakers approved a Senate-passed bill to fund most of DHS on Thursday and President Trump signed it soon after, ending a 76-day shutdown that left federal employees unpaid and agencies underfunded.
